mirror of
https://github.com/pretix/pretix.git
synced 2026-05-08 15:44:02 +00:00
Bank transfer: Show date of last import
This commit is contained in:
@@ -3,7 +3,14 @@
|
|||||||
{% load static %}
|
{% load static %}
|
||||||
{% block title %}{% trans "Import bank data" %}{% endblock %}
|
{% block title %}{% trans "Import bank data" %}{% endblock %}
|
||||||
{% block content %}
|
{% block content %}
|
||||||
<h1>{% trans "Import bank data" %}</h1>
|
<h1>
|
||||||
|
{% trans "Import bank data" %}
|
||||||
|
{% if runningimport %}
|
||||||
|
<small>{% trans "Import currently running…" %}</small>
|
||||||
|
{% else %}
|
||||||
|
<small>{% blocktrans trimmed with date=lastimport.created|date:"SHORT_DATETIME_FORMAT" %}Last import: {{ date }}{% endblocktrans %}</small>
|
||||||
|
{% endif %}
|
||||||
|
</h1>
|
||||||
{% block inner %}
|
{% block inner %}
|
||||||
{% endblock %}
|
{% endblock %}
|
||||||
{% endblock %}
|
{% endblock %}
|
||||||
|
|||||||
@@ -3,7 +3,16 @@
|
|||||||
{% load static %}
|
{% load static %}
|
||||||
{% block title %}{% trans "Import bank data" %}{% endblock %}
|
{% block title %}{% trans "Import bank data" %}{% endblock %}
|
||||||
{% block content %}
|
{% block content %}
|
||||||
<h1>{% trans "Import bank data" %}</h1>
|
<h1>
|
||||||
|
{% trans "Import bank data" %}
|
||||||
|
{% if runningimport %}
|
||||||
|
<small>{% trans "Import currently running…" %}</small>
|
||||||
|
{% else %}
|
||||||
|
<small>{% blocktrans trimmed with date=lastimport.created|date:"SHORT_DATETIME_FORMAT" %}Last import:
|
||||||
|
{{ date }}{% endblocktrans %}</small>
|
||||||
|
{% endif %}
|
||||||
|
</h1>
|
||||||
|
|
||||||
{% block inner %}
|
{% block inner %}
|
||||||
{% endblock %}
|
{% endblock %}
|
||||||
{% endblock %}
|
{% endblock %}
|
||||||
|
|||||||
@@ -481,7 +481,25 @@ class ImportView(ListView):
|
|||||||
if not self.request.event.has_subevents and self.request.event.settings.get('payment_term_last'):
|
if not self.request.event.has_subevents and self.request.event.settings.get('payment_term_last'):
|
||||||
if now() > self.request.event.payment_term_last:
|
if now() > self.request.event.payment_term_last:
|
||||||
ctx['no_more_payments'] = True
|
ctx['no_more_payments'] = True
|
||||||
|
ctx['lastimport'] = BankImportJob.objects.filter(
|
||||||
|
state=BankImportJob.STATE_COMPLETED,
|
||||||
|
organizer=self.request.organizer,
|
||||||
|
event=self.request.event
|
||||||
|
).order_by('created').last()
|
||||||
|
ctx['runningimport'] = BankImportJob.objects.filter(
|
||||||
|
state__in=[BankImportJob.STATE_PENDING, BankImportJob.STATE_RUNNING],
|
||||||
|
event=self.request.event
|
||||||
|
).order_by('created').last()
|
||||||
else:
|
else:
|
||||||
|
ctx['lastimport'] = BankImportJob.objects.filter(
|
||||||
|
state=BankImportJob.STATE_COMPLETED,
|
||||||
|
organizer=self.request.organizer,
|
||||||
|
event__isnull=True
|
||||||
|
).order_by('created').last()
|
||||||
|
ctx['runningimport'] = BankImportJob.objects.filter(
|
||||||
|
state__in=[BankImportJob.STATE_PENDING, BankImportJob.STATE_RUNNING],
|
||||||
|
event__isnull=True
|
||||||
|
).order_by('created').last()
|
||||||
ctx['basetpl'] = 'pretixplugins/banktransfer/import_base_organizer.html'
|
ctx['basetpl'] = 'pretixplugins/banktransfer/import_base_organizer.html'
|
||||||
ctx['organizer'] = self.request.organizer
|
ctx['organizer'] = self.request.organizer
|
||||||
return ctx
|
return ctx
|
||||||
|
|||||||
Reference in New Issue
Block a user